How to Install Metal Roofing Over Shingles

Benefits of Metal Roofing Over Shingles

Installing metal roofing over existing shingles offers a cost-effective solution to the constant expense and hassle of shingle replacement. Metal roofs last 50+ years, require minimal maintenance, and enhance a building's curb appeal with various styles and colors. Moreover, they are eco-friendly, made from recycled material, and 100% recyclable at the end of their lifespan.

Metal Roofing Installation Methods

a. Metal Panel Attachment with Furring Strips

Use wood purlins or sub-girts as furring strips over existing shingles. These strips provide a foundation for metal roof panels, making the installation environmentally friendly. Ensure a barrier between copper-treated wood and metal panels to prevent corrosion.

b. Direct Metal Panel Attachment to Shingles

Attach metal panels directly through shingles into the wood deck below, saving on costs. However, note that steel can reflect deck and shingle inconsistencies. While economical, this method may reduce energy savings and require a barrier to protect shingles from wearing through metal panels.

c. Shingle Recover Systems

Consider patented systems like the 138T Shingle Recover System, eliminating the need for furring strips. This system provides Above Sheathing Ventilation (ASV) for energy efficiency and symmetrical panels for easy installation and replacement. Unlike asymmetrical systems, symmetrical panels allow hassle-free repairs without removing undamaged panels.
